Influence of Stress on Glucose Ranges

In response to emphasize, the adrenal glands atop the kidneys predominantly launch the hormones. The mind’s hypothalamus area sends a chemical message to the adrenal glands. It causes the adrenal gland to broaden and launch the hormones norepinephrine and epinephrine (generally referred to as adrenaline).

These hormones are launched into the bloodstream to assist within the physique’s preparation for the ‘fight-or-flight response’. They improve coronary heart charge and enlarge blood vessels and airways, which raises blood strain and tightens muscle mass.

Norepinephrine’s main operate is to maintain blood strain from dropping, whereas epinephrine is an important regulator of blood sugar. When blood sugar ranges fall, epinephrine is in control of changing glycogen (the glucose saved in muscle cells and the liver) into glucose, preserving regular blood glucose ranges.

Impact of Stress on Kind 2 Diabetes

Stress can increase blood sugar ranges and make it more durable to control them. Consequently, it’s possible you’ll want a better dose of diabetic treatment or insulin for kind 2 diabetes. Low blood glucose that happens after an excessive amount of drugs or insulin is a frequent concern for individuals with kind 2 diabetes. Epinephrine and glucagon are launched shortly in response to low blood sugar. Cortisol is launched extra regularly.

These hormonal reactions to low blood sugar could final for six to eight hours, throughout which period it might be difficult to manage blood sugar ranges. This phenomenon of low blood sugar adopted by excessive blood sugar is named the “rebound” or “Somogyi” response.

Apply Mindfulness

One can decrease stress through the use of mindfulness practices like deep respiration workout routines, meditation, or yoga. In line with a research involving 60 people with kind 2 diabetes, researchers found that those that practised stress-reduction strategies primarily based on mindfulness skilled higher fasting blood sugar and A1C (two indicators of blood sugar administration). In addition they skilled decreased ranges of tension and despair.

One other analysis confirmed {that a} routine of 20-minute diaphragmatic respiration workout routines for insulin-resistant (kind 2 diabetes) sufferers led to a drop in fasting blood glucose and post-meal glucose ranges by the ninth week of the trial.

Keep away from Nicotine and Tobacco

Adrenaline is launched when nicotine prompts the adrenal glands. A fast launch of glucose, a rise in coronary heart charge, and an increase in blood strain observe this. Moreover, nicotine reduces the pancreas’s insulin manufacturing, elevating blood sugar ranges.
